Sourcing guidance for Wholesale Living Room Partition

What are the primary material options for living room partitions and how do they affect durability?

Common materials include aluminum alloy frames with tempered glass, solid wood, MDF (Medium Density Fiberboard), and stainless steel. For high-traffic areas, tempered glass (5mm-10mm) is preferred for its safety and light transmission, while aluminum frames offer the best balance of lightweight strength and corrosion resistance. If choosing wood, ensure it is kiln-dried to prevent warping in different climates.

What functional features should B2B buyers prioritize for commercial or residential projects?

Buyers should look for modular designs that allow for easy assembly and reconfiguration. Key features include sound insulation properties (especially for office-home hybrid spaces), light permeability to maintain room brightness, and surface finish quality (such as powder coating or electroplating) to ensure scratch resistance and easy cleaning.

What compliance standards and certifications are necessary for international trade?

For glass partitions, ensure compliance with ANSI Z97.1 (US) or EN 12150 (EU) safety glass standards. For wooden components, verify formaldehyde emission levels meet E1 or E0 standards. Additionally, sourcing from suppliers with ISO 9001 certification ensures consistent manufacturing quality across large wholesale batches.

How can I ensure the partition is compatible with the end-user's space requirements?

Request CAD or 3D rendering support from the supplier to verify dimensions. Most professional manufacturers on Made-in-China.com offer customization services (OEM/ODM) where height and width can be adjusted within a ±5mm tolerance. Always confirm if the partition is floor-standing, ceiling-mounted, or folding to match the installation environment.

Cross-Border Procurement Strategy & Risk Management

How can I mitigate the risk of damage during international shipping?

Partitions, especially those with glass or intricate carvings, are highly fragile. Insist on reinforced packaging such as plywood crates (fumigation-free) rather than standard cardboard. It is highly recommended to use corner protectors and vacuum bubble wrapping. For bulk orders, ensure the container is professionally loaded to prevent shifting during transit.

What are the best practices for negotiating with Chinese partition suppliers?

Focus on the Total Cost of Ownership (TCO) rather than just the unit price. Negotiate for spare parts (like hinges, rollers, or decorative caps) to be included at no extra cost. For large volumes, aim for a 10-15% discount or request free branding/labeling. Always clarify the Incoterms (e.g., FOB vs. CIF) to avoid hidden logistics fees.

How do I ensure transaction security and quality verification before final payment?

Utilize Secured Trading Services provided by Made-in-China.com to protect your funds. Never release the final 70% balance until a third-party pre-shipment inspection (PSI) is completed. This inspection should verify color consistency, structural stability, and quantity accuracy against your Proforma Invoice.

What should I consider regarding import duties and shipping logistics?

Check the HS Code (typically 7308.90 for steel or 4411.14 for wood) to calculate accurate import tariffs in your country. For shipping, Sea Freight (LCL or FCL) is the most economical method for bulky partitions. Ensure the supplier provides a complete Packing List, Commercial Invoice, and Bill of Lading to facilitate smooth customs clearance.
